Vous n'êtes pas identifié(e).
apt-get upgrade ou apt-get dist-upgrade (même message renvoyé)
Cette commande renvoie invariablement l'erreur suivante :
Je tente alors la commande proposée : apt --fix-broken install, qui renvoie le message suivant :
J'accepte et obtiens le (long) message d'erreur suivant :
Pour information, mon fichier sources.list est le suivant :
Ce n'est pas le fichier d'origine cependant, je l'ai modifié lors de mes essais pour régler ce problème. Auparavant j'avais :
Après avoir lu que dpkg --configure -a pourrait aider, j'ai également essayé, mais j'obtiens :
J'ai également essayé à plusieurs reprises apt-get clean, apt-get -f install etc, mais sans succès. J'ai passé plusieurs heures à chercher les noms et versions des paquets indiqués comme posant problème dans le message suivant apt-get upgrade, mais je n'ai rien trouvé non plus .
Je suis un peu perdu et ne vois pas quoi essayer (et je n'ai pas non plus les connaissances pour, je débute en linux)... Auriez-vous une idée de ce que je pourrai tenter pour corriger ce problème ?
Je vous remercie par avance !
Dernière modification par kingsokar (19-02-2019 22:12:45)
Hors ligne
Malheureusemlent sans succès, les mêmes erreurs sont apparues.
Dernière modification par kingsokar (20-02-2019 17:49:01)
Hors ligne
modifié
tu n'a rien dans /etc/apt/apt.conf.d/ comme fichier sources.list ?
si tu regarde ceci
la version de stretch est celle la 2:4.5.16+dfsg-1 , celle ci ne correspond pas => 2:4.5.12+dfsg-2+deb9u4
tu devrais utiliser aptitude plutôt que apt-get .
je sais pas si le système peut être récupéré , mais la solution est de remettre les bonnes versions de paquets
que renvoie la commande apt update ?
Dernière modification par anonyme (20-02-2019 18:39:59)
Hors ligne
nota: pour le mettre en couleur utilise la balise code "code=apt_sources"
Dernière modification par anonyme (20-02-2019 18:43:49)
Je ne sais d'ailleurs pas pourquoi webmin apparaît, je n'ai pas souvenir de l'avoir installé...A moins qu'il ne fasse partie du package d'open media vault.
Dans /etc/apt/apt.conf.d j'ai plein de fichiers, mais aucun intitulé sources.list :
Dernière modification par kingsokar (20-02-2019 18:43:30)
Hors ligne
Dernière modification par anonyme (20-02-2019 18:48:23)
Hors ligne
Par curiosité j'ai lancé comme suggéré apt list --upgradable, ce qui renvoie :
Il liste bien les 2 paquets qui posent problème.
Dernière modification par kingsokar (20-02-2019 19:13:35)
Hors ligne
réparer debian avec aptitude
faire le tri de ces .list (je pourrai pas t'aider ) si tous utiles
et les remettre en place par un "mv" dans l'autre sens
pour ces deux paquets qui posent problème aptitude va te proposer des solutions , sinon tu a aussi synaptic pour revenir a la bonne version
Hors ligne
le man
pour un upgrade
Dernière modification par anonyme (20-02-2019 20:09:47)
Hors ligne
comme indiqué dans le retour plus haut de dpkg --configure -a ?
> Débuter sur Debian
Principales commandes Linux+ISOs DF+Les cahiers du débutant
> Débuter sur openSUSE
Site officiel + Wiki fr + Forum fr +Guide du débutant sur Leap 15.x
Hors ligne
pour moi retourne
devrait te donner la liste des paquets cassés (j'utilise plutôt synaptic mais cela devrait être équivalent )
ensuite il faut remettre en état
par exemple
deux paquets qui n'ont pas la bonne version de stretch
tu peu utiliser dist-upgrade et simuler avec "-s" (la simulation fonctionne avec toutes les commandes )
par exemple
quand tu pourra installer aptitude tu a cette commande aussi , pour les soucis de paquets cassés
il y a aussi le paquet "wajig" mais je connais pas
le retour de ceci
la liste est longue .........
pour l'instant tu va devoir te contenter de "apt-get"
Dernière modification par anonyme (21-02-2019 01:04:52)
Bonsoir Chalu . Je n'avais pas essayé, mais je viens de le faire et j'ai de nouveau le retour suivant :
@anonyme apt-get check et apt-get -s dist-upgrade me renvoient exactement le même message . Je ne comprends pas comment le système peut être bloqué à ce point, j'ai pourtant mis un point d'honneur à bidouiller le moins possible l'install de l'OS principal de mon NAS (quasi tout tourne sur des VM que je fais tourner sur ce NAS et non pas sur l'OS principal).
Hors ligne
Je ne comprends pas comment le système peut être bloqué à ce point, [...].
Une hypothèse plausible est que la dernière mise à jour a été interrompue : 28 paquets de traviole !
Certains ont pu être reconfigurés, semble-t-il, mais l'arbre des dépendances ne va pas bien du tout.
et
Comme suggéré par anonyme (#16), devraient/pourraient permettre de mieux comprendre le souci.
Apparemment le paquet python-samba installé dépend strictement de paquets ayant été mis à jour.
Reste en dernier recours le tripatouillage de fichiers postinst/prerm (raleur a aidé là-dessus, le fil ici).
Hors ligne
En root, apt-get check renvoie :
Hors ligne
dpkg -l python-dnspython python-samba libwbclient0 samba-libsSouhait=inconnU/Installé/suppRimé/Purgé/H=à garder
| État=Non/Installé/fichier-Config/dépaqUeté/échec-conFig/H=semi-installé/W=attend-traitement-déclenchements
|/ Err?=(aucune)/besoin Réinstallation (État,Err: majuscule=mauvais)
||/ Nom Version Architecture
+++-=====================================================-===============================-==================
ii libwbclient0:amd64 2:4.5.16+dfsg-1 amd64
iFR python-dnspython 1.15.0-1 all
iFR python-samba 2:4.5.12+dfsg-2+deb9u4 amd64
ii samba-libs:amd64 2:4.5.16+dfsg-1 amd64
Donc c'est bien ça : python-samba a été laissé non configuré, et dans une version non mise à jour !
Le paquet python-dnspython est dans le même pytheux état (pardon ), mais sans casser l'arbre.
La réinstallation échoue... peut-être tenter la réinstallation des dépendances en version inférieure ?
Tu peux bien sûr commencer par une simulation avec l'option -s ; impossible de reproduire le souci !
Dernière modification par èfpé (22-02-2019 00:54:42)
Hors ligne
apt-get install libwbclient0=2:4.5.12+dfsg-2+deb9u4 samba-libs=2:4.5.12+dfsg-2+deb9u4 ne fonctionne pas malheureusement, comme je crois à chaque fois que j'ai tenté d'installer/réinstaller ou supprimer des paquets depuis que le problème est apparu.
Hors ligne
tu teste avec
tu peu tenter
noter les messages en retour (si toujours le même blocage)
tu peu tenter ceci si blocage
comme les paquets ne sont pas utilisés peut être que cela se passe mieux
remarque: toujours avec un sources.list propre , uniquement sur les dépôts debian
Dernière modification par anonyme (22-02-2019 08:34:20)
Hors ligne
# apt-get install libwbclient0=2:4.5.12+dfsg-2+deb9u4 samba-libs=2:4.5.12+dfsg-2+deb9u4ne fonctionne pas malheureusement, comme je crois à chaque fois que j'ai tenté d'installer/réinstaller ou supprimer des paquets depuis que le problème est apparu.
Le retour eût été intéressant. Et as-tu tenté les options --force-machins (dpkg) lors de tes essais ?
Par exemple (voir man dpkg), il y a aussi l'option --force-all, un peu bête. Virer --no-act si ça passe.
Hors ligne
En ce qui concerne dpkg --no-act --force-remove-reinstreq --remove python-samba j'avoue que je ne sais plus si je l'ai tenté, mais le retour ne me dit rien donc j'ai du passer à côté:
Hors ligne